Как быстро научиться создавать интерактивные веб-приложения на React.js?
В современном мире разработки веб-приложений умение работать с React.js становится одним из самых востребованных навыков. Этот популярный JavaScript-фреймворк позволяет создавать динамичные и интерактивные интерфейсы, которые отлично работают как на десктопах, так и на мобильных устройствах. Но как быстро освоить основы и начать разрабатывать собственные проекты? Вот несколько советов.
1. Изучите основы HTML, CSS и JavaScript
Перед тем как погрузиться в React.js, важно хорошо понимать базовые технологии веб-разработки: HTML, CSS и JavaScript. Это создаст прочную основу для дальнейшего обучения.
2. Ознакомьтесь с концепциями React
Понимание таких ключевых понятий, как компоненты (Components), состояние (State) и свойства (Propsб>) — залог успешного освоения фреймворка. Начинайте с официальной документации или простых туториалов.
3. Используйте онлайн-курсы и видеоуроки
Существует множество бесплатных ресурсов: платформы вроде Codecademy, freeCodeCamp или YouTube-каналы предлагают пошаговые инструкции по созданию первых приложений на React.
4. Практикуйтесь регулярно
Самое важное — писать код самостоятельно! Создавайте небольшие проекты: калькуляторы, списки задач или галереи изображений. Чем больше практики — тем быстрее вы закрепите знания.
5. Освойте инструменты разработки
Научитесь пользоваться такими инструментами, как Create React App для быстрого старта проекта, а также системами контроля версий (например, Git). Это ускорит процесс разработки и сделает его более организованным.
6. Не бойтесь ошибок и ищите решения в сообществе
Ошибки — часть процесса обучения. Используйте форумы Stack Overflow или сообщества Reddit для поиска решений проблем.
7. Постоянно расширяйте свои знания
После освоения основ переходите к изучению более сложных концепций: маршрутизации (React Router), управлению состоянием (Redux) или взаимодействию с API через fetch/axios.
Следуя этим рекомендациям, вы сможете значительно сократить время обучения и уже через короткое время создавать полноценные интерактивные веб-приложения на базе React.jsб>. Главное — не бояться экспериментировать и постоянно практиковаться!
Kati Titureiko
Чтобы быстро научиться создавать интерактивные веб-приложения на React.js, важно начать с основ. Освой JSX — синтаксис для описания интерфейсов, и понимание компонентов: как их писать, передавать пропсы и управлять состоянием. Затем изучи работу с хуками (useState, useEffect), чтобы делать приложения динамичными.
Практика — лучший способ обучения. Создавай небольшие проекты или повторяй популярные примеры из интернета. Это поможет закрепить знания и понять структуру приложений.
Также полезно ознакомиться с инструментами разработки: Create React App для быстрого старта, а также системами управления состоянием вроде Redux или Context API по мере роста сложности проектов.
Не забывай читать документацию и смотреть обучающие видео — это ускорит процесс освоения новых концепций. Важно не только учиться теории, но и постоянно практиковаться в создании реальных задач. Со временем ты начнешь чувствовать себя увереннее в разработке интерактивных приложений на React.js.
Как быстро научиться создавать интерактивные веб-приложения на React.js?
В современном мире разработки веб-приложений умение работать с React.js становится одним из самых востребованных навыков. Этот популярный JavaScript-фреймворк позволяет создавать динамичные и интерактивные интерфейсы, которые отлично работают как на десктопах, так и на мобильных устройствах. Но как быстро освоить основы и начать разрабатывать собственные проекты? Вот несколько советов.
1. Изучите основы HTML, CSS и JavaScript
Перед тем как погрузиться в React.js, важно хорошо понимать базовые технологии веб-разработки: HTML, CSS и JavaScript. Это создаст прочную основу для дальнейшего обучения.
2. Ознакомьтесь с концепциями React
Понимание таких ключевых понятий, как компоненты (Components), состояние (State) и свойства (Propsб>) — залог успешного освоения фреймворка. Начинайте с официальной документации или простых туториалов.
3. Используйте онлайн-курсы и видеоуроки
Существует множество бесплатных ресурсов: платформы вроде Codecademy, freeCodeCamp или YouTube-каналы предлагают пошаговые инструкции по созданию первых приложений на React.
4. Практикуйтесь регулярно
Самое важное — писать код самостоятельно! Создавайте небольшие проекты: калькуляторы, списки задач или галереи изображений. Чем больше практики — тем быстрее вы закрепите знания.
5. Освойте инструменты разработки
Научитесь пользоваться такими инструментами, как Create React App для быстрого старта проекта, а также системами контроля версий (например, Git). Это ускорит процесс разработки и сделает его более организованным.
6. Не бойтесь ошибок и ищите решения в сообществе
Ошибки — часть процесса обучения. Используйте форумы Stack Overflow или сообщества Reddit для поиска решений проблем.
7. Постоянно расширяйте свои знания
После освоения основ переходите к изучению более сложных концепций: маршрутизации (React Router), управлению состоянием (Redux) или взаимодействию с API через fetch/axios.
Следуя этим рекомендациям, вы сможете значительно сократить время обучения и уже через короткое время создавать полноценные интерактивные веб-приложения на базе React.jsб>. Главное — не бояться экспериментировать и постоянно практиковаться!
Чтобы быстро научиться создавать интерактивные веб-приложения на React.js, важно начать с основ. Освой JSX — синтаксис для описания интерфейсов, и понимание компонентов: как их писать, передавать пропсы и управлять состоянием. Затем изучи работу с хуками (useState, useEffect), чтобы делать приложения динамичными.
Практика — лучший способ обучения. Создавай небольшие проекты или повторяй популярные примеры из интернета. Это поможет закрепить знания и понять структуру приложений.
Также полезно ознакомиться с инструментами разработки: Create React App для быстрого старта, а также системами управления состоянием вроде Redux или Context API по мере роста сложности проектов.
Не забывай читать документацию и смотреть обучающие видео — это ускорит процесс освоения новых концепций. Важно не только учиться теории, но и постоянно практиковаться в создании реальных задач. Со временем ты начнешь чувствовать себя увереннее в разработке интерактивных приложений на React.js.